TheHimachal government has constituted Special Task Forces (STFs) at the state and district levels to identify people responsible for discharging effluents into tributaries of river Ghaggar beyond permissible limits, read an official statement Tuesday.
The STFs have been set up in compliance with the orders passed by the National Green Tribunal, it added. The officers included in the state-level special task force are chief secretary, additional chief secretary (environment, science and technology), additional chief secretary (urban development) and member secretary of state pollution control board.
The officers in the district-level special task force for Solan and Sirmour will be the concerned deputy commissioners, nominee of the concerned district and sessions judge, concerned superintendent of police, executive officer of the local bodies of the concerned district and regional officer of HP State Pollution Control Board of concerned district.
The district-level STF will identify the persons responsible for discharging industrial and municipal effluents causing water pollution in river Ghaggar and its tributaries and will submit a monthly action taken report to the state level STF.
The state-level STF will furnish quarterly report or the action taken report to the Central Pollution Control Board. Such reports will also be uploaded on the websites of the State Pollution Control Board as well as the department of environment, science and technology, the statement added.
